File tree 1 file changed +6
-10
lines changed
1 file changed +6
-10
lines changed Original file line number Diff line number Diff line change 1
- name : Build Package
1
+ name : Package plv8
2
2
3
3
on :
4
4
push :
28
28
postgresql_major=$(grep -o 'postgresql_major=.*' ansible/Dockerfile | head -1 | cut -d "=" -f 2)
29
29
echo "image_tag=${plv8_release}-pg${postgresql_major}" >> $GITHUB_OUTPUT
30
30
31
- package_x86 :
31
+ build_x86 :
32
32
needs : settings
33
33
runs-on : [self-hosted, X64]
34
34
timeout-minutes : 180
56
56
platforms : linux/${{ env.arch }}
57
57
no-cache : true
58
58
59
- package_arm :
59
+ build_arm :
60
60
needs : settings
61
61
runs-on : [arm-runner]
62
62
timeout-minutes : 180
85
85
no-cache : true
86
86
87
87
merge_manifest :
88
- needs : [settings, package_x86, package_arm ]
88
+ needs : [settings, build_x86, build_arm ]
89
89
runs-on : ubuntu-latest
90
- permissions :
91
- contents : read
92
- packages : write
93
- id-token : write
94
90
steps :
95
91
- uses : docker/setup-buildx-action@v2
96
92
- uses : docker/login-action@v2
101
97
- name : Merge multi-arch manifests
102
98
run : |
103
99
docker buildx imagetools create -t ${{ env.image }}:${{ needs.settings.outputs.image_tag }} \
104
- ${{ env.image }}@${{ needs.package_x86 .outputs.image_digest }} \
105
- ${{ env.image }}@${{ needs.package_arm .outputs.image_digest }}
100
+ ${{ env.image }}@${{ needs.build_x86 .outputs.image_digest }} \
101
+ ${{ env.image }}@${{ needs.build_arm .outputs.image_digest }}
You can’t perform that action at this time.
0 commit comments